A Rejeição 1002: "Versão do Schema XML incorreto" ocorre quando o sistema tenta enviar um arquivo XML utilizando a Versão 2 (que contempla os novos campos de tributação IBS e CBS da Reforma Tributária) para um endereço de WebService (URL) que ainda está operando na versão anterior ou não é o endpoint específico para a fase de transição
Índice
Compreendendo a rejeição
A rejeição 1002 é uma inconsistência de protocolo de comunicação. Com a implementação do Padrão Nacional de NFS-e e as alterações da Reforma Tributária, o Fisco disponibilizou novos schemas (regras de validação do XML) para comportar o Imposto sobre Bens e Serviços (IBS) e a Contribuição sobre Bens e Serviços (CBS).
As causas mais comuns são:
-
Uso de uma URL de homologação ou produção antiga para enviar um XML que já contém a estrutura da Versão 2;
-
Configuração incorreta do parâmetro de Versão do Aplicativo nas configurações de transmissão do ERP;
-
Tentar emitir notas com impostos da Reforma Tributária em municípios que ainda não migraram para o endpoint nacional compatível.
Solução
Para sanar a rejeição 1002, é necessário realizar a atualização dos componentes de transmissão (DLLs) e adequar as configurações do emissor para o endpoint correto da Prefeitura de São Paulo, ou desativar a sinalização da Reforma Tributária caso o ambiente não esteja pronto.
Siga o passo a passo abaixo:
-
Parâmetro de Emissão:
-
Acesse o Cadastro da Empresa / aba Emissão de Notas / NFS-e.
-
Se a intenção for emitir no padrão atual (sem IBS/CBS), desmarque a opção "Enviar informações com os tributos de IBS e CBS no XML".
-
Caso a empresa já esteja operando na Versão 2 (Reforma Tributária), a opção deve permanecer marcada, mas a URL e a DLL devem estar rigorosamente atualizadas conforme os passos 1 e 2.
-
-
Configuração de Tributos e Reforma Tributária: A rejeição ocorre porque o sistema está tentando enviar tags de IBS/CBS para um endereço que não as suporta ou vice-versa.
-
Vá em Tributos / Lista de Serviço.
-
Localize o serviço utilizado e realize a atualização do código selecionado, preenchendo obrigatoriamente o campo NBS (Nomenclatura Brasileira de Serviços).
-
-
Ajuste da URL de Transmissão: No ISSEasy, certifique-se de que o provedor e a URL de produção/homologação estejam corretos em: Empresa / aba Integração.
-
Atualização da DLL do Integrador: Caso a rejeição persista, verifique com o suporte a necessidade de atualização da DLL do ISSEasy.
-
Reenvio: Após as alterações, realize o reenvio da nota.